Chevron Transport Corporation Ltd. (CTC), incorporated in Bermuda, is an indirect, wholly owned subsidiary of Chevron Corporation. CTC is the principal operator of Chevron's international tanker fleet and is engaged in the marine transportation of crude oil and refined petroleum products. Most of CTC's shipping revenue is derived from providing transportation services to other Chevron companies. Chevron Corporation has fully and unconditionally guaranteed this subsidiary's obligations in connection with certain debt securities issued by a third party. Summarized financial information for CTC and its consolidated subsidiaries is presented in the following table:

Year ended December 31
2008 2007 2006
Sales and other operating revenues $1,022 $667 $692
Total costs and other deductions 947 713 602
Net income 120 (39) 119
At December 31
2008 2007
Current assets $482 $335
Other assets 172 337
Current liabilities 98 107
Other liabilities 88 188
Net equity 468 377

There were no restrictions on CTC's ability to pay dividends or make loans or advances at December 31, 2008.
